☿ — MODULAR SYSTEM
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
Modular systems are systems with many fragments that “merge” or “combine” to create temporary alters, then “unmerge.” The fragments may not be the same after this.
This term was coined by Richard Kuft in 1991. He describes several different presentations of DID. It is not my own term, just a flag for the term.

Modular Building Design - Phnx Modular
In a modular building design, each module is constructed in a controlled factory environment, ensuring precision and quality. These modules can be customized to meet specific project requirements, offering a high degree of flexibility in design. Once completed, the modules are transported to the construction site and assembled quickly, significantly reducing construction time and costs.

any other systems (esp polyfrag/modular ones) have various alters are assigned to specific body parts? for example, we have an alter called hands that mainly controls our hand, especially our left hand.
when we switch, the body team, that is, the alters assigned to body parts, may switch out partially, switch entirely or stay the same.
when we are, for example, writing, we may have more hand alters front, 3-4 at a time. each has a different way of holding the pen, easing our chronic pain. meanwhile, the foot alter might stay the same throughout this entire experience.
